Every living cell, DNA and RNA serve as the molecules that store and transmit genetic
garri49 [273]

Answer:

Nucleic acids

Explanation:

Nucleic acids are one of the four biomolecules found in living systems ( the other three being carbohydrate, protein, lipids). Nucleic acids, like every other polymer molecule, are made up of monomeric units called NUCLEOTIDES.

The two nucleic acids are De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) and Ribonucleic acid (RNA) responsible for the storage and transmission of genetic information throughout the cell.

The model below shows the structure of a portion of a plasma membrane in an animal cell. The model shows the structure of a port
Romashka-Z-Leto [24]

Answer:

The amphipathic property of the phospholipids that constitute the membrane

Explanation:

It seems like a options-based answer so it would be better if they were included here but basically, each of those phospholipid molecules has two parts with antagonistic reactions towards water.

The head is polar or hydrophilic, wich means it can be sorrounded by water. The tail, is apolar or hydrophobic which means it is repelled by water.

The interior and exterior of the cell is contain water-based substances, that's why the heads of the phospholipids are oriented like that with the tails protected inside the membrane.

This double layer structure has a fundamental role in the fluid property of the cell membrane from which derive most of it's functions.
